12. Music and Sound Effects
Making a Show for the Senses
A show that's limited to just visual elements can work, but when you
combine both visuals and audio, well now you're creating something that
can really engage your audience.
Thankfully, not only does ProShow include a variety of tools designed to
help you add music and sound effects to your shows, it also gives you
access to hundreds of royalty-free tracks through a built-in Music Library.
Let’s start with the basics – adding and setting up music in your show. From
there we’ll move on to sound effects, and finally cover how to tweak all of
these to get just the results you want in your show.
Audio Files Supported
ProShow supports almost all major audio types that are available. When
adding tracks from outside of ProShow, you can use everything from WAV,
to OGG to MP3 files. If it’s a digital audio file, the chances are high that you
can use it in ProShow.
